Abstract
An organic electroluminescent display panel includes a substrate, a plurality of first electrodes forming parallel stripes on the substrate, a plurality of electrical insulating partitions intersecting the first electrodes, an organic electroluminescent layer formed on the first electrodes and the partitions, a plurality of second electrodes located on the organic electroluminescent layer, and a sealing film. The second electrodes form stripes parallel with the partitions. An organic electroluminescent element is formed at each intersection of the first and second electrodes. The sealing film covers exposed portions of the first electrodes, the organic electroluminescent layer, the partitions, and the second electrodes. Each partition has an inverse tapered portion with a widened distal end. The angle θ defined by each tapered surface of the inverse tapered portion and a plane parallel with the substrate is in a range between 50 degrees and 80 degrees, inclusive, and the height H of the partitions is in a range between 1.5 μm and 6.0 μm, inclusive. The sealing film is formed of silicon nitride, and its thickness is in a range between 0.7 μm and 4.0 μm, inclusive.

Claims
  • 1. An organic electroluminescent display panel comprising: a substrate;a plurality of first electrodes forming parallel stripes on the substrate;a plurality of electrical insulating partitions intersecting the first electrodes;an organic electroluminescent layer formed on the first electrodes and the partitions;a plurality of second electrodes located on the organic electroluminescent layer, the second electrodes forming stripes parallel with the partitions, wherein an organic electroluminescent element is formed at each intersection of the first and second electrodes, the organic electroluminescent elements forming a matrix; anda sealing film covering exposed portions of the first electrodes, the organic electroluminescent layer, the partitions, and the second electrodes,wherein each partition has an inverse tapered portion with a widened distal end, wherein the angle θ defined by each tapered surface of the inverse tapered portion and a plane parallel with the substrate is in a range between 50 degrees and 80 degrees, inclusive, and the height H of the partitions is in a range between 1.5 μm and 6.0 μm, inclusive, andwherein the sealing film is formed of silicon nitride, and its thickness is in a range between 0.7 μm and 4.0 μm, inclusive.
  • 2. The organic electroluminescent display panel according to claim 1, wherein each partition has a base that intersects the first electrodes, each inverse tapered portion being formed on the corresponding base, and the width of the distal end of the inverse tapered portions is smaller than the width of the bases.
  • 3. The organic electroluminescent display panel according to claim 1, wherein the height H of the partitions is in a range between 2 μm and 4.5 μm, inclusive.
  • 4. The organic electroluminescent display panel according to claim 1, wherein the angle θ of the partitions is in a range between 60 degrees and 70 degrees, inclusive.
  • 5. The organic electroluminescent display panel according to claim 1, wherein the thickness of the sealing film is less than or equal to 1.2 μm.
